Hyundai Verna Price
The Hyundai Verna starts at about ₹11.07 lakh (ex-showroom, India). This competitive price offers great value. It features a mix of performance and technology. The pricing appeals to a wide audience, making it suitable for personal and business use.
Variants:
Hyundai offers a variety of variants for the Verna, allowing customers to choose the one that best suits their preferences and needs:
-
EX: The base model offers essential features and a practical setup for budget buyers.
-
S: This mid-range model adds comfort and convenience to the EX for a better driving experience.
-
SX: The top model includes premium features and a sunroof, adding luxury for those who seek more comfort and sophistication.
-
SX (O): The top-spec variant that is equipped with advanced features and a premium audio system. This variant offers the best in terms of technology, comfort, and performance.
-
SX (O) Turbo: This turbo variant offers more power for a better driving experience.
-
SX Turbo: Another turbo option, it boosts performance without the extra features of the SX (O).
-
SX (O) Turbo DCT: This premium turbo model includes a dual-clutch transmission for smooth shifts, perfect for enthusiasts.

Mileage:
The Hyundai Verna stands out for its fuel efficiency. Modern engine technology and a lightweight design contribute to this. Depending on the engine and driving conditions, the Verna offers impressive mileage:
-
Petrol variant: Around 18-22 kmpl
-
Diesel variant: Around 20-25 kmpl
The Hyundai Verna is fuel-efficient, ideal for city and long trips.
Top Speed:
The Verna’s top speed, between 180-200 kmph, depends on the engine and variant. It’s well-suited for highways, balancing performance and safety..
Features:
The Hyundai Verna comes with a host of features that enhance both its functionality and comfort. Some of the key features available in the Verna include:
-
Engine Options: 1.5-liter petrol engine and 1.5-liter diesel engine, providing a balanced mix of performance and fuel efficiency.
-
Transmission Options: Choose from a 6-speed manual, IVT, or DCT for smooth driving.
-
Infotainment: It features a touchscreen with smartphone connectivity for easy access to apps.
-
Rearview Camera: This camera aids parking and enhances safety.
-
ABS with EBD: The system improves braking and stability in emergencies.
-
Dual Airbags: Two front airbags provide safety for the driver and passenger.
-
Climate Control: Automatically maintains comfort in any weather.
-
Electric Power Steering: Ensures smooth, responsive steering for easy driving.
-
ADAS: In higher models, includes lane-keeping, collision warnings, and adaptive cruise control, enhancing the experience.
Full Specs:
-
Engine Options:
-
1.5-liter Petrol Engine
-
1.5-liter Diesel Engine
-
-
Transmission Options:
-
6-speed Manual Transmission
-
IVT (Intelligent Variable Transmission)
-
DCT (Dual Clutch Transmission)
-
-
Fuel Tank Capacity: 45 liters
-
Dimensions:
-
Length: 4,340 mm
-
Width: 1,729 mm
-
Height: 1,475 mm
-
Wheelbase: 2,600 mm
-
-
Curb Weight: 1,040-1,170 kg (depending on the variant)
-
Ground Clearance: 170 mm
-
Boot Space: 480 liters
-
Seating Capacity: 5

Competitors:
The Hyundai Verna faces tough competition in the mid-size sedan market:
-
Honda City: It’s spacious, reliable, and has a smooth engine.
-
Maruti Suzuki Ciaz: Offers a great mix of comfort, performance, and fuel efficiency.
-
Skoda Slavia: A newcomer, it stands out with its design and powerful engines.
-
Volkswagen Virtus: Known for its build quality and features, it matches the Verna in comfort and driving experience.
